// SCANNER_READ_TIMEOUT_MS: max wait for a frame from the Brindlet
// handheld scanner before we drop the session and re-init the driver.
// Do not lower below 400 — the Brindlet firmware batches frames and
// shorter timeouts cause phantom disconnects on warehouse floors with
// weak dock power. Raising it delays the "scanner offline" toast, which
// ops complained about last quarter. Value was tuned empirically during
// the Harwick depot trial; see the integration notes before changing.
// Tuning run is identified by the trace below.

build token for tawif-bahip: htk31_68bba16e1afabfef4ecc69408c06f16

Hey Priva,

Quick heads-up before Friday's DR drill for the Inkmill markdown pipeline: we'll restore the renderer config from the cold backup, so you'll need the escrow credentials handy. Grab a coffee first — the restore takes a while. For the sealed vault copy, the recovery passphrase is below.

recovery phrase for kahop-kahap: istys-novdor-joreth-silir-eliys

Handover — idempotency keys (for Thursday's sync)

Hey Mirelle — picking up where I left off on Paylark retries. Keys are now derived from the merchant intent hash, not the request UUID, so duplicate retries after gateway timeouts finally dedupe properly. Still TODO: key expiry cleanup job is flaky on weekends. Everything else is stable. The current retry-service settings I've been testing against are these.

deployment values, hafop-kajef:
QUENWYN_HOST=quenwyn.zemvarlabs.internal
QUENWYN_PORT=7000